Two-time world champion boxer, Jesse James Leija, joins host Kristin Sunanta Walker on Mental Health News Radio to talk about the mind-body connection. Mental acuity, continued acts of service through advocacy, love of family, humility, and entrepreneurship are all at the heart of Jesse James Leija. He discusses the many phases of his career and how his training as a boxer kept him mentally and physically able to take on world champion competitors and stay in the ring.
